most isp supplied routers will not offer traffic management, quality routers purchased usually have a "QOS" or similar feature where you can prioritise certain devices and set limits to the bandwidth hungry devices. So you could restrict Sons download speed (taking it longer) but would then not compromise rest of the house so much.
